Anzac

Anzac was designed by Donald Harkness (engineer & racing car driver) in 1928 and built by D.J. Harkness & Hillier Engineering Works, in Five Docks, Sydney, New South Wales. Norm "Wizard" Smith drove the car and attempted to set a land speed record but failed. Also see Overland post.
